An ellipsoid is a three-dimensional geometric shape, specifically a smooth, closed surface that is symmetric about its principal axes. It can be thought of as a stretched or compressed sphere, and its mathematical representation often involves quadratic forms. In the context of positive definite operators and matrices, ellipsoids are important for visualizing the set of points that satisfy certain quadratic inequalities, which relates to the concept of positive definiteness in linear transformations.
